Two sides of a triangle are $8$ m and $5$ m in length. The angle between them is increasing at the rate $0.08$ rad/sec. When the angle between the sides is $\frac{\pi}{3}$, the rate at which the area of the triangle is increasing is:

Show Hint

In related rates problems involving triangles, if the side lengths are fixed, the only variable affecting the area is the angle. This makes the derivative much simpler than using Heron's formula or base/height methods.
